Stratford, OK : 2 killed after vehicle collides head-on with garbage truck in Garvin County on Tuesday morning, August 5, 2014

Authorities say two people were killed when a vehicle collided head-on with a garbage truck in Garvin County. The Oklahoma Highway Patrol says the wreck happened Tuesday morning on Oklahoma Highway 19 near Stratford. According to a preliminary report, a vehicle carrying 18-year-old Joshua Clark of Shawnee and 24-year-old Chase Marical of Tecumseh crossed the center line and struck an oncoming garbage truck. Authorities say both vehicles caught fire, and Clark and Marical were both pronounced dead at the scene. The driver of the garbage truck was injured and taken to a hospital in Pauls Valley, where he has been treated and released. Authorities are still working to determine whether Clark or Marical was driving at the time of the wreck.
